#pragma once

#if ENABLE(CSS_PAINTING_API)

#include "GeneratedImage.h"
#include "PaintWorkletGlobalScope.h"

#include <wtf/WeakPtr.h>

namespace WebCore {

class ImageBuffer;
class RenderElement;

class CustomPaintImage final : public GeneratedImage {
public:
    static Ref<CustomPaintImage> create(PaintWorkletGlobalScope::PaintDefinition& definition, const FloatSize& size, RenderElement& element, const Vector<String>& arguments)
    {
        return adoptRef(*new CustomPaintImage(definition, size, element, arguments));
    }

    virtual ~CustomPaintImage();
    bool isCustomPaintImage() const override { return true; }

private:
    CustomPaintImage(PaintWorkletGlobalScope::PaintDefinition&, const FloatSize&, RenderElement&, const Vector<String>& arguments);

    ImageDrawResult doCustomPaint(GraphicsContext&, const FloatSize&);

    ImageDrawResult draw(GraphicsContext&, const FloatRect& dstRect, const FloatRect& srcRect, CompositeOperator, BlendMode, DecodingMode, ImageOrientationDescription) final;
    void drawPattern(GraphicsContext&, const FloatRect& destRect, const FloatRect& srcRect, const AffineTransform& patternTransform, const FloatPoint& phase, const FloatSize& spacing, CompositeOperator, BlendMode) final;

    WeakPtr<PaintWorkletGlobalScope::PaintDefinition> m_paintDefinition;
    Vector<String> m_inputProperties;
    WeakPtr<RenderElement> m_element;
    Vector<String> m_arguments;
};

}

SPECIALIZE_TYPE_TRAITS_IMAGE(CustomPaintImage)
#endif
